A. 使用try/except语句捕获和处理特定类型的异常。 B. 使用assert关键字测试条件表达式,并在失败时抛出AssertionError异常。 C. 使用sys模块的exc_info()函数获取当前异常的信息,并手动处理异常。 D. 使用traceback模块的print_exc()函数打印当前异常的堆栈跟踪信息,并手动处理异常。
基本上每一种编程语言中都有assert声明。 总的来说,assert condition的意义是令程序测试condition,并在condition测试结果为false的时候抛出异常。 在Python中,assert有两种形式: assert expression assert expression等同于如下代码: if_debug_:ifnotexpression:raiseAssertionError ...
意思与上面三元操符意思相等 2.python中的断言 assert这个关键字即为断言,当关键字后面的条件为假时,程序自动崩溃并抛出AssertionError的异常。 例 >>> assert 3==4 Traceback (most recent call last): File "<pyshell#57>", line 1, in <module> assert 3==4 AssertionError 作用:可以用assert关键字在...
python中的关键字的assert含义是断言,用于判断变量或者条件表达式的值是否为真
python中的assert关键字(1) Python Assert关键字(1) python assert - Python 代码示例 python assert - Python (1) 如何在python代码示例中使用assert 如何在python中使用assert(1) 关键字 python 代码示例 python代码示例中的总关键字 c# 带关键字 - C# 代码示例 Python中的关键字2 Python无关键...